دوره مقدماتی مدیریت تراکنش‌ها در SQL Server 2024-6 بر روی فلش 32GB

500,000 تومان950,000 تومان

نام محصول به انگلیسی Pluralsight – Getting Started with SQL Server Transactions 2024-6 –
نام محصول به فارسی دوره مقدماتی مدیریت تراکنش‌ها در SQL Server 2024-6 بر روی فلش 32GB
زبان انگلیسی با زیرنویس فارسی
نوع محصول آموزش ویدیویی
نحوه تحویل ارائه شده بر روی فلش مموری

🎓 مجموعه‌ای بی‌نظیر

  • زیرنویس کاملاً فارسی برای درک آسان و سریع
  • ارائه‌شده روی فلش 32 گیگابایتی
  • آماده ارسال فوری به سراسر کشور

📚 شروع یادگیری از همین امروز — فرصت رشد را از دست نده!

جهت پیگیری سفارش، می‌توانید از طریق واتس‌اپ با شماره 09395106248 یا آیدی تلگرامی @ma_limbs در تماس باشید.

دوره مقدماتی مدیریت تراکنش‌ها در SQL Server 2024-6 بر روی فلش 32GB

در دنیای امروز که داده‌ها قلب تپنده کسب‌وکارها هستند، اطمینان از صحت، یکپارچگی و دسترسی‌پذیری آن‌ها امری حیاتی است. پایگاه‌های داده رابطه‌ای مانند SQL Server، نقش اساسی در مدیریت این داده‌ها ایفا می‌کنند. یکی از مفاهیم کلیدی در استفاده مؤثر و ایمن از SQL Server، درک و پیاده‌سازی صحیح تراکنش‌ها است. تراکنش‌ها تضمین می‌کنند که مجموعه‌ای از عملیات پایگاه داده به صورت یک واحد اتمی (همه یا هیچ) اجرا شوند. این دوره آموزشی جامع، با تمرکز بر نسخه 2024-6 SQL Server، شما را با مبانی و تکنیک‌های مدیریت تراکنش‌ها آشنا می‌سازد.

این مجموعه آموزشی ارزشمند، بر روی یک فلش مموری 32 گیگابایتی ارائه می‌شود که دسترسی آسان و قابلیت حمل بالا را برای شما فراهم می‌آورد. با بهره‌گیری از این دوره، دانش و مهارت‌های لازم برای مدیریت دقیق و مطمئن تراکنش‌ها در پروژه‌های SQL Server خود را کسب خواهید کرد.

چرا مدیریت تراکنش‌ها در SQL Server مهم است؟

هر عملیاتی که در یک پایگاه داده انجام می‌شود، از خواندن داده‌ها گرفته تا به‌روزرسانی و حذف آن‌ها، می‌تواند بخشی از یک یا چند تراکنش باشد. تصور کنید در حال انجام یک انتقال وجه بانکی هستید؛ این عملیات شامل کسر از حساب مبدأ و واریز به حساب مقصد است. اگر تنها یکی از این دو مرحله با موفقیت انجام شود و دیگری با شکست مواجه گردد، وضعیت پایگاه داده دچار ناهماهنگی خواهد شد. اینجاست که تراکنش‌ها وارد عمل می‌شوند:

  • اتمیسیته (Atomicity): تضمین می‌کند که تمام عملیات درون یک تراکنش یا همگی با موفقیت اجرا شوند (Commit) یا هیچ‌کدام اجرا نشوند (Rollback)، که این از ناهماهنگی داده‌ها جلوگیری می‌کند.
  • سازگاری (Consistency): اطمینان حاصل می‌کند که هر تراکنش، پایگاه داده را از یک حالت معتبر به حالت معتبر دیگر منتقل کند.
  • جداسازی (Isolation): تراکنش‌های همزمان نباید بر یکدیگر تأثیر منفی بگذارند و باید طوری اجرا شوند که انگار هر کدام به تنهایی در حال اجرا هستند.
  • ماندگاری (Durability): پس از اینکه یک تراکنش با موفقیت ثبت (Commit) شد، تغییرات اعمال شده دائمی خواهند بود و حتی در صورت بروز خطا در سیستم، از بین نخواهند رفت.

درک این خصوصیات ACID (Atomicity, Consistency, Isolation, Durability) و نحوه پیاده‌سازی آن‌ها در SQL Server، برای هر توسعه‌دهنده، مدیر پایگاه داده یا تحلیلگر داده‌ای که با این سیستم کار می‌کند، ضروری است.

آنچه در این دوره خواهید آموخت

این دوره آموزشی با رویکردی عملی و گام به گام، طیف وسیعی از مفاهیم مرتبط با تراکنش‌ها در SQL Server را پوشش می‌دهد:

  • مفاهیم پایه تراکنش‌ها:

    • تعریف تراکنش و چرخه حیات آن
    • دستورات کلیدی SQL برای مدیریت تراکنش: BEGIN TRANSACTION، COMMIT TRANSACTION، ROLLBACK TRANSACTION
    • نقش SQL Server در مدیریت خودکار تراکنش‌ها
  • سطوح جداسازی (Isolation Levels):

    • آشنایی با سطوح مختلف جداسازی از جمله READ UNCOMMITTED، READ COMMITTED، REPEATABLE READ، SERIALIZABLE و SNAPSHOT
    • درک چالش‌های ناشی از دسترسی همزمان (Concurrency Issues) مانند Read Phenomena (Dirty Reads, Non-repeatable Reads, Phantom Reads)
    • انتخاب سطح جداسازی مناسب برای سناریوهای مختلف
    • مثال‌های عملی برای نمایش تأثیر سطوح جداسازی بر عملکرد و دقت داده‌ها
  • مدیریت خطا در تراکنش‌ها:

    • استفاده از بلوک‌های TRY...CATCH برای مدیریت استثنائات
    • چگونگی اجرای ROLLBACK در صورت بروز خطا
    • اهمیت بازگرداندن تراکنش به حالت اولیه
  • نکات پیشرفته و بهترین روش‌ها:

    • تکنیک‌های بهینه‌سازی تراکنش‌ها برای افزایش کارایی
    • مدیریت زمان انتظار (Locking) و جلوگیری از بن‌بست (Deadlocks)
    • استفاده از SAVE TRANSACTION (Savepoints) برای بازگرداندن بخشی از تراکنش
    • شناسایی و رفع مشکلات رایج مربوط به تراکنش‌ها
    • آشنایی با مسدودسازی (Blocking) و قفل‌گذاری (Locking) در SQL Server
  • سناریوهای کاربردی:

    • پیاده‌سازی تراکنش‌ها در سناریوهای واقعی کسب‌وکار (مانند پردازش سفارش، ثبت اطلاعات کاربری)
    • مثال‌های عملی با استفاده از T-SQL

مزایای شرکت در این دوره

با سرمایه‌گذاری بر روی این دوره آموزشی، مزایای قابل توجهی را برای خود و سازمانتان به ارمغان خواهید آورد:

  • افزایش اعتبار داده‌ها: تضمین یکپارچگی و صحت داده‌ها در تمام عملیات.
  • بهبود عملکرد: یادگیری تکنیک‌های بهینه‌سازی تراکنش‌ها برای افزایش سرعت و پاسخگویی سیستم.
  • کاهش خطاها: توانایی مدیریت و جلوگیری از بروز خطاهای مرتبط با داده‌ها و تراکنش‌های همزمان.
  • توانایی حل مسئله: کسب مهارت در تشخیص و رفع مشکلات مربوط به Locking و Deadlocks.
  • قابلیت حمل و دسترسی آسان: دریافت کامل محتوای دوره بر روی فلش مموری 32 گیگابایتی، که امکان یادگیری در هر زمان و مکانی را فراهم می‌کند.
  • به‌روز بودن دانش: تمرکز بر روی آخرین نسخه‌های SQL Server (2024-6) اطمینان از یادگیری مباحث مدرن و کاربردی.

پیش‌نیازها

برای بهره‌مندی حداکثری از این دوره، آشنایی اولیه با موارد زیر توصیه می‌شود:

  • مبانی کار با پایگاه‌های داده رابطه‌ای
  • آشنایی مقدماتی با زبان SQL و دستورات اصلی آن (SELECT, INSERT, UPDATE, DELETE)
  • درک مفاهیم اولیه برنامه‌نویسی

داشتن تجربه قبلی با SQL Server یک مزیت محسوب می‌شود، اما برای علاقه‌مندان مبتدی که تمایل به یادگیری عمیق‌تر دارند نیز بسیار مفید خواهد بود.

چرا این دوره بر روی فلش مموری ارائه می‌شود؟

ارائه این دوره آموزشی بر روی فلش مموری 32 گیگابایتی، تجربه‌ای متمایز و کاربرپسند را برای شما فراهم می‌آورد:

  • عدم وابستگی به اینترنت: دیگر نگران سرعت پایین یا قطع شدن اینترنت نخواهید بود. محتوای آموزشی همیشه و همه‌جا در دسترس شماست.
  • قابلیت حمل بالا: فلش مموری به راحتی در جیب یا کیف شما جای می‌گیرد و می‌توانید در هر زمان و مکانی، حتی بدون دسترسی به کامپیوتر شخصی، به یادگیری بپردازید.
  • دسترسی سریع: فلش مموری‌ها سرعت بالاتری در خواندن اطلاعات نسبت به برخی روش‌های دیگر دارند.
  • فضای کافی: 32 گیگابایت فضا، فضای کافی برای ذخیره تمامی ویدئوها، فایل‌های تمرینی، کدهای نمونه و اسناد تکمیلی را فراهم می‌کند.

جمع‌بندی

تسلط بر مدیریت تراکنش‌ها یکی از ستون‌های اصلی در توسعه و نگهداری سیستم‌های مبتنی بر SQL Server است. این دوره آموزشی، با ارائه مفاهیم از پایه تا پیشرفته و با تمرکز بر کاربردهای عملی، به شما این امکان را می‌دهد تا با اطمینان خاطر، پروژه‌های پایگاه داده خود را مدیریت کرده و از صحت و یکپارچگی داده‌هایتان اطمینان حاصل کنید. با توجه به ارائه محتوا بر روی فلش مموری 32 گیگابایتی، این دوره یک فرصت عالی برای ارتقاء مهارت‌های فنی شماست.

با خرید این مجموعه، گامی بلند در جهت حرفه‌ای شدن در دنیای مدیریت داده‌ها بردارید.

نوع دریافت دوره

دریافت دوره بر روی فلش مموری و ارسال پستی, دریافت دوره فقط به صورت دانلودی (بدون فلش مموری)

نقد و بررسی‌ها

هنوز بررسی‌ای ثبت نشده است.

اولین کسی باشید که دیدگاهی می نویسد “دوره مقدماتی مدیریت تراکنش‌ها در SQL Server 2024-6 بر روی فلش 32GB”

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*

پیمایش به بالا